Dental Cavity Avoidance
To avoid dental caries, you must exercise good oral hygiene practices and make normal brows through to the dental practitioner.
- Brush your teeth two times a day with fluoride toothpaste, seeing to it to cleanse all surfaces of your teeth and periodontals.
- Bear in mind to change your tooth brush every three to four months or earlier if the bristles come to be torn.
- Flossing daily is also essential to get rid of plaque and food particles from in between the teeth.
- Prevent sugary and acidic foods and beverages, as they can add to dental cavity.
- Instead, choose healthy foods like fruits, vegetables, and dairy products that promote dental wellness.
- Ultimately, make sure to schedule regular oral check-ups and cleansings to capture any kind of possible dental problems early and keep a healthy and balanced smile.
Gum Disease Avoidance
Preserving excellent dental health behaviors and routine dental visits not only stop dental cavity, yet additionally play a vital role in protecting against gum illness. Gum tissue condition, likewise referred to as periodontal disease, is a typical issue that impacts the periodontals and tissues bordering the teeth.
To maintain your periodontals healthy and avoid gum tissue disease, below are a few simple actions you can take:
- Brush your teeth twice a day with a fluoride toothpaste.
- Floss daily to remove plaque and food fragments from in between your teeth.
- Use an anti-bacterial mouthwash to minimize microorganisms in your mouth.
- Consume a well balanced diet plan and limit sugary snacks and beverages.
Orthodontic Issues Avoidance
Avoiding orthodontic issues begins with practicing good dental health behaviors and seeing your dental practitioner frequently. By preserving a consistent oral care regimen, you can considerably lower the threat of developing orthodontic problems.
Brush your teeth two times a day with a fluoride toothpaste and do not forget to floss daily. This will help prevent the accumulation of plaque and bacteria that can lead to dental cavity and periodontal condition, both of which can contribute to orthodontic problems.
It's also vital to prevent bad habits like thumb sucking and nail biting, as these can affect the positioning of your teeth and jaw.
In addition, make certain to arrange normal exams with your dental practitioner to keep an eye on the development and growth of your teeth and deal with any concerns at an early stage.
Taking these actions will certainly assist maintain your smile healthy and balanced and protect against orthodontic problems in the future.
